1. Kinds of Refrigerators
Understanding the various designs of refrigerators offered is the very first action in making an informed choice. Here are the most typical types:
1.1 Top Freezer Refrigerators
Top freezer refrigerators feature a standard style where the freezer area lies at the top. They are typically more budget friendly and supply sufficient storage space.
1.2 Bottom Freezer Refrigerators
This design has the freezer at the bottom and the refrigerator at the top. It offers much easier access to fresh food, making it a popular choice for lots of households.
1.3 Side-by-Side Refrigerators
Side-by-side designs feature a vertical split design, enabling access to both the refrigerator and freezer sections side by side. They are perfect for small kitchens Where To Buy Cheap Fridge area is at a premium.
1.4 French Door Refrigerators
These provide a trendy design with double doors for the refrigerator and a bottom drawer for the freezer. They are spacious and often come with innovative features, making them a preferred amongst modern-day homeowners.
1.5 Compact Refrigerators
Developed for limited spaces, compact refrigerators are suitable for dormitory, workplaces, or as secondary units in homes. They are energy-efficient and usually featured basic functions.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)Q1: How long do refrigerators typically last?
A: Most refrigerators have a lifespan of 10 to 20 years, depending upon maintenance and usage.
Q2: What is the best method to maintain a refrigerator?
A: Regularly tidy the coils, examine seals, and thaw if needed. Likewise, keep a consistent temperature.
Q3: Do I require a water line for a refrigerator with a water dispenser?
A: Yes, refrigerators with built-in water and ice dispensers usually require a water line installation.
Q4: How can I improve the energy effectiveness of my refrigerator?
A: Keep the fridge far from heat sources, inspect door seals, and avoid overloading.
Q5: What is the distinction in between a standard and counter-depth refrigerator?
A: Standard refrigerators are deeper, while counter-depth designs are created to match the depth of your kitchen countertops, resulting in a more built-in look.
